ZAGREB, Feb 17 (Hina) - At today's press-conference in Zagreb Dr
Ivo Komsic, a member of the B-H Presidency and the Chairman of the
Croatian National Assembly of Bosnia-Herzegovina, the executive
body elected at the Sarajevo Congress of Croats (6th of February
1994) said that "the peace plan adopted at the Sarajevo Congress of
Croats of Bosnia-Herzegovina is grounded on the principle of
preservation of entire Bosnia-Herzegovina within its
internationally recognized borders. The war in Bosnia-Herzegovina
could be immediately stopped by accepting that plan."
Dr Ivo Komsic stressed that "The Croatian National Assembly
(HNV) of Bosnia-Herzegovina need not be regarded as a
counterbalance to Herceg-Bosna," adding that "we have only
reasserted the will of the Croatian people already expressed at the
referendum of 1992."
Komsic also told journalists that the talks with
representatives of the Croatian Republic of Herceg-Bosna, commenced
in Geneva, were being resumed in Zagreb. "I am optimist," said
Komsic commenting on those talks. Asked whether that plan enjoyed
the support of both the B-H Presidency and Parliament he answered
that the Presidency and Parliament of Bosnia-Herzegovina had
accepted that plan as one of the variants that might be discussed
in Geneva.
Komsic added that at the session of the B-H Parliament (on the 7th
of February 1994) behind the closed doors "it was for the first
time proposed by the Moslem side on the partition of B-H and the
establishment of the Moslem state in the central Bosnia-
Herzegovina." "I suppose it is a proposal made by the radical wing
of the (Moslem-led) Party of the Democrat Action (SDA) and it
should be kept in mind that it has its advocates," said Komsic at
today's press-conference in Zagreb.
